Fairy Meadows, named by German Climbers (German Märchenwiese, “fairy tale meadows” and locally known as Joot, is a grassland near one of the base camp sites of the Mount Nanga Parbat (an 8000r peak), located in Diamer District, Gilgit-Baltistan, Pakistan. At an altitude of about 3,300 meters above the sea level, it serves as the launching point for trekkers summiting on the Rakhiot Face of the Nanga Parbat. In 1995, the Government of Pakistan declared Fairy Meadows a National Park.i”.
